Curator's note | This Conservative party pamphlet seems to have been prepared for the 1945 federal election. The cover graphic contrasts the image of a happy postwar family (and dog) with the an image of a chained prisoner, perhaps a victim of the autocratic dictatorship the pamphlet predicts might follow the election of a CCF government. |
